Ongi monastery Formerly one of the largest monasteries in Mongolia, was founded in 1660 and consisted of two temple complexes on the north and south banks of the Ongi River. But during 1930s the monastery was completely destroyed and over 200 monks were killed by the communists. After democracy of Mongolia in 1990, monks returned to Ongi monastery where they had begun their Buddhist education as young children some 60 years prior. These monks started laying new foundation upon the old ruins, with a vision to restore Ongi monastery and revitalize Buddhism in Mongolia.

Kharkhorin
The city was established in 1220. Kharkhorin was the capital of Mongolia for 140 years and the capital of the Mongol Empire for 32 years. The Erdenezuu monastery and the ruins of Kharkhorin were registered by UNESCO as world heritage in 1996. Major tourist attractions include Erdenezuu monastery, newly built Kharkhorin museum and Turtle rock.

Tsenkher Hot Springs: Arkhangai province famous for its many old volcanoes. These volcanoes explain the presence of the springs natural hot water that flows all year long at 1860 meters (1.16 mile) above the sea level. In Tsenkher soum located the Mongolia’s famed Tsenkher Natural Hot springs in 24km. This natural bounty is located 27km south of the town Tsetserleg, and in the center of the Arkhangai province. Set between green forested hills with amazingly beautiful mountains, cliffs and rapid rivers, this geographical gem emerges from the ground at 85.5°C (185.9°F). Tsenkher Hot Springs have healing properties that assist in treating articular diseases and nervous system diseases. The water composition of the hot spring is hydrogen sulfide, sodium carbonate, hydro carbonate, sulfate, and fluorite.

This national park is the highlight of Arkhangai province and famous for its attractive scenery.
Khorgo volcano crater is situated at an altitude of 2210 m, 200 m wide and 100 m deep.The most area of the National park is covered by poplar and peach forest, where grow wild berries, rare herbs and great variety of berries and flowers. There are lots of animals such as deer, wild goat and other animals, as well as various kinds of birds.
Another spot in this National Park is Lake Terkhiin Tsagaan lake which is 16 kilometers wide, 20 kilometers in length 20 meters in depth, and 61 square kilometers in this area. The Lake is extremely beautiful with fresh water and rich species of fish and birds.
